タグ

Javascriptとieに関するbattaのブックマーク (6)

  • IE8・9にもFlexboxを対応させる、flexibility.jsがとっても便利!

    2016年1月5日 CSS, JavaScript 昨年からいろんなサイトで続々と実装されてきているFlexbox。従来の方法とは違い、簡単にCSSでレイアウトを組めちゃう素敵技です。しかし、Internet Explorer8や9等の古いブラウザーには対応しておらず、Flexboxを使いたくても使えない…というWeb制作者さんも少なくないはず。そんな悩みを今回の記事で解消します! ↑私が10年以上利用している会計ソフト! Flexboxって何? FlexboxとはFlexible Box Layout Moduleのことで、その名の通りフレキシブルで簡単にレイアウトが組めちゃうボックスです。具体的には主に以下のような事を手軽に実装できます。 CSSを一行プラスするだけで横並びにできる! 横並びになった要素の高さが最初から揃ってる! 要素を上下左右、好きな順序に並び替えられる! スペースの

    IE8・9にもFlexboxを対応させる、flexibility.jsがとっても便利!
  • IE6対策PNG透過表示最強スクリプト|DD_belatedPNG.js

    「IE6、死ね!」「IE6、爆発しろ!」 このような狂った叫びがWEB制作業界のあちこちから聞こえてきますが、当に制作者にとってIE6(Internet Explorer 6)は困った存在です。ってかIE自体が…。 でもちょっと以前携わっていた案件の条件が「IE6メインで閲覧できるように」という事で、逆に最新ブラウザに拘らず気持ちの角度を変えてみたらどことなく気を楽に取り組めた私でした。IE6で見れればどんなデザインでも良いのだから。 でもやっぱり新しさを求めたいWEBデザイナーとしての血が騒ぎ、IE6でも凝ったデザインにチャレンジしてみたい!そんな思いがフツフツと湧いてきて、IE6でPNG透過画像をガンガン利用したデザインにチャレンジしたのでした。 制限が無いようで制限多すぎのIE6に立ち向かった訳で…真のWEBデザイナーはIE6から逃げたりしない!(笑) 今回は、その時大変お世話にな

    IE6対策PNG透過表示最強スクリプト|DD_belatedPNG.js
  • HTML5 - ブラウザーと機能検出

    このブラウザーはサポートされなくなりました。 Microsoft Edge にアップグレードすると、最新の機能、セキュリティ更新プログラム、およびテクニカル サポートを利用できます。 ブラウザーと機能検出 Sascha P. Corti Web サイトを構築していると、今だけ見栄えがよいのではなく、今後もその見栄えを保ちたいと考えます。つまり、Web サイトを、現バージョンのブラウザーだけでなく、今後リリースされる新しいバージョンのブラウザーでも機能させる必要があります。今回の記事では、この目標を達成するのに役立つヒントとベスト プラクティスをいくつか紹介します。 簡単な歴史 現在は、どの Web ブラウザーも、「最新の仕様に沿って Web ページを最適にレンダリングする」という共通の目標に基づいて構築されています。 しかし、昔からそうだったわけではありません。これまでは、ブラウザーの競争

    HTML5 - ブラウザーと機能検出
  • たった2行でIE5.5~IE8をモダンブラウザの挙動にする魔法のJS – @attrip

    開発者泣かせの問題児ブラウザ、Internet Explorerですが、IE5.5、IE6、IE7、IE8をモダンブラウザの挙動にする神JSがGoogle Codeで配布されていました。 とりま、 attripのデザイン崩れはこれで解決できました! 使い方は簡単!下記のコードを貼り付ければOK! まじ仏。 「IE9.js」は、IEを普通のモダンブラウザの挙動にするJSです。IE5、IE6でも透過PNGが使えるようになります。 「css3-mediaqueries.js」は、IEでCSS3 Media Queriesを使えるようにするJS。レスポンシブデザインのサイトをIEでも見れるようにします。 ちなみに、border-radiusや、box-shadow はできませんでした。 あと、IEでの見え方をチェックする方法はこちら↓↓ IE9環境でIE6/IE7/IE8/IE9表示する方法(共存

    たった2行でIE5.5~IE8をモダンブラウザの挙動にする魔法のJS – @attrip
  • IEユーザーを撲滅させるためのJavaScript。さぁ今すぐWebサイトに組み込もう!

    2013/11/26追記:久々にやってきたらこんなネタにすごい量のストックが。恐縮。ちなみにIE10は普通にいいと思いますよ(これ書いた時ってIE最新はまだ9で、表示のバグも多くぐぬぬしてたもので。)といっても、実質辛いのはCSS3のほぼ使えないIE8以下。WindowsXPのIEは8でストップなので当分怨嗟は止まらんのでしょうな 結論-IEを判別してアラートを出し、モダンブラウザのダウンロードページに移動させる そのためのコードがこちら。headタグ直下にでも配置しましょう。 <script language="javascript"> var isMSIE = /*@cc_on!@*/false; if (isMSIE) { if(confirm('〇〇〇〇*はInternet Explorerに対応しておりません。サイトを閲覧するためにはGoogle Chrome,Mozilla

    IEユーザーを撲滅させるためのJavaScript。さぁ今すぐWebサイトに組み込もう!
  • Unit Interactive :: Labs :: Unit PNG Fix

    This domain may be for sale!

  • 1